What is Exosomes Treatment?
Exosomes treatment is an advanced regenerative therapy that focuses on skin healing and rejuvenation at a cellular level. Exosomes are tiny extracellular vesicles naturally released by cells. They act as messengers, carrying proteins, growth factors, and genetic material that help stimulate communication between cells.
In aesthetic skincare, exosomes are used to support the skin’s natural repair process. Rather than simply filling wrinkles or adding volume, this treatment works by encouraging the skin to regenerate itself from within. As a result, the skin may gradually become smoother, healthier, and more radiant over time.

What are Dermal Fillers?
Dermal fillers are injectable gels commonly used in cosmetic procedures to restore volume, smooth wrinkles, and enhance facial contours. Most fillers are made of hyaluronic acid, a substance naturally found in the skin that helps retain moisture and elasticity.
When injected, fillers physically “fill in” areas where volume has been lost due to aging, such as the cheeks, lips, under-eye hollows, and nasolabial folds. The results are typically visible immediately after treatment and can last several months depending on the type of filler used and individual metabolism.
While fillers are effective for instant enhancement, they primarily address structural concerns rather than improving skin health at a deeper biological level.
Key Differences Between Exosomes and Fillers
Although both treatments are used in aesthetic medicine, they differ significantly in purpose, mechanism, and results.
One of the main differences lies in how they work. Fillers provide immediate volume by physically filling spaces under the skin. Exosomes, on the other hand, stimulate cellular regeneration and encourage the skin to repair and rejuvenate itself naturally over time.
Another difference is the nature of results. Fillers offer quick, visible enhancement, making them ideal for individuals seeking instant improvements. Exosomes deliver gradual, long-term skin quality improvements, which may include better texture, tone, and elasticity.
Longevity also varies. Fillers typically last several months to a year depending on the product and area treated. Exosome-based treatments focus more on sustained skin health, with improvements continuing to develop over time rather than fading abruptly.
Additionally, fillers are often used for shaping and contouring facial features, while exosomes are more focused on overall skin rejuvenation and repair.
How Exosomes Work in Skin Rejuvenation
The science behind exosomes is centered on cellular communication and regeneration. When applied to the skin—often in combination with microneedling or other delivery methods—exosomes penetrate deeper layers and begin signaling skin cells to repair damage and produce new collagen and elastin.
Collagen is essential for maintaining skin firmness, while elastin helps the skin stay flexible and youthful. As natural aging reduces the production of these proteins, skin begins to show signs such as fine lines, dullness, and uneven texture.
With consistent biological signaling, exosomes help reactivate these processes. Over time, the skin may appear more hydrated, smoother, and more resilient. Safety, Results, and What to Expect
Both exosomes and dermal fillers are considered minimally invasive treatments, but their experiences and outcomes differ.
Exosomes treatments are generally well-tolerated, with minimal downtime. Some individuals may experience slight redness or sensitivity depending on the application method, but these effects are usually temporary. Results develop gradually over several weeks as the skin begins to regenerate.
Dermal fillers, on the other hand, offer immediate visible changes. Mild swelling or bruising may occur at injection sites, but these effects typically resolve within a few days. Results are noticeable right away but gradually diminish over time as the filler is naturally absorbed by the body.
It is important for individuals considering either treatment to have realistic expectations. Exosomes focus on improving skin health from within, while fillers focus on instant aesthetic enhancement.
Both approaches can be effective when chosen based on proper skin assessment and personal goals.
